Abstract
Procédé de fabrication d'un détecteur perfectionné d'oxygène à électrolyte solide comportant une phase d'activation par courant continu de l'électrode externe soumise à une température élevée et baignant dans une atmosphère non oxydante; l'électrode externe formant anode.A method of manufacturing an improved solid electrolyte oxygen detector comprising a phase of activation by direct current of the external electrode subjected to a high temperature and bathed in a non-oxidizing atmosphere; the external electrode forming an anode.
